Breaking Down the Features of Nordyne 626461R Inc. Parts Inducer Fan Limit 160F
Specifications
The Nordyne 626461R Inc. Parts Inducer Fan Limit 160F is designed with specific operational parameters in mind. Its core function is to act as a safety control, ensuring the inducer fan operates within designated temperature ranges. The crucial specification here is the 160°F temperature rating, which dictates the point at which the switch will activate or deactivate. This temperature compensation is key to its function, preventing overheating and ensuring the safe expulsion of combustion gases before the main heat exchanger reaches critical temperatures.
It’s designed for compatibility with Zone Heaters and is suitable for both packaged and split system applications, which broadens its applicability. Crucially, the product description notes its suitability for applications involving a heat pump, indicating it’s engineered to handle the specific thermal dynamics of such systems. The manufacturer, Nortek Global HVAC, has specified this part with their Part Number: 626461R. While the physical dimensions and exact material composition aren’t detailed in the provided information, the part feels robust, likely constructed from durable, heat-resistant plastics and metals essential for its demanding role.

Durability & Maintenance
The anticipated lifespan of the Nordyne 626461R Inc. Parts Inducer Fan Limit 160F is substantial, given its robust construction and the nature of its operation. As a safety limit switch, it’s designed to be in a circuit that is activated only under specific conditions, meaning it’s not constantly cycling or under heavy mechanical load. This suggests a long service life, likely many years under normal residential HVAC usage.
Maintenance for this component is essentially non-existent once installed. Its role is passive until a specific temperature threshold is reached, so regular cleaning or lubrication is not required. The primary concern for longevity would be exposure to extreme heat or contaminants that could degrade the plastic housing or compromise the internal switch mechanism. However, its placement within the HVAC unit is typically in an area shielded from direct debris, and the materials seem well-chosen to handle the heat. Any potential failure points would likely stem from electrical contact degradation over many years or potential physical damage during installation or service.
